From 08e02d12dbf47c317d948843c1188815e68af932 Mon Sep 17 00:00:00 2001 From: John Lancaster <32917998+jsl12@users.noreply.github.com> Date: Mon, 3 Jun 2024 21:10:21 -0500 Subject: [PATCH] improved logic in forget --- src/restic/forget.py |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/src/restic/forget.py b/src/restic/forget.py index def37ed..b1437b4 100644 --- a/src/restic/forget.py +++ b/src/restic/forget.py @@ -86,9 +86,12 @@ def main(loki_url: str, dry_run: bool, **kwargs): except Exception: console.print_exception() else: - snapshots.snapshot(loki_url) prune(loki_url, dry_run) - size.get_size(loki_url) + if not dry_run: + snapshots.snapshot(loki_url) + size.get_size(loki_url) + else: + logger.debug('Skipping getting size because of dry run') if __name__ == '__main__':